The Mission Genomics is a science‑led transatlantic TechBio combining large‑scale genetic and health data with proprietary analytics to accelerate drug discovery and advance predictive, preventative healthcare. We are united by a single vision to help people live longer, healthier lives, using the power of genomics.

Location: London (Hybrid Working)

Role Purpose: As our Associate Director/Director Business Development, you'll be a senior commercial force in the life sciences market – leading high‑value, strategic new business for Mystra, our SaaS data and analytics platform. You'll engage at the most senior levels of pharma and biotech, building the kind of relationships and deals that define Genomics' trajectory. This is a role for someone with deep commercial instincts, a genuine scientific grounding, and the confidence to operate as a trusted peer to R&D and data leaders at the world's leading pharmaceutical companies. You'll be a key senior individual contributor in a fast‑moving Commercial team, and your success will directly shape the future of the business.

A Day in the Life:

  • Strategic New Business: You'll own and drive the most significant new commercial opportunities across pharma and biotech – building multi‑stakeholder relationships at senior and executive level and leading complex, high‑value sales cycles from first conversation to contract close.
  • Executive Client Relationships: You'll invest deeply in understanding your clients' long‑term R&D and data strategies, positioning Mystra as an essential part of how they work – not just a vendor, but a scientific partner.
  • Market Leadership: You'll bring a sophisticated view of the life sciences landscape, feeding strategic intelligence back into our go‑to‑market approach and influencing how we position and evolve our platform.
  • Sales Operations: You'll set a high standard for pipeline discipline and forecasting, contributing to strategic reporting that informs senior decision‑making across the business.
  • Internal Influence: You'll carry significant internal weight as the voice of the customer – shaping how Product, Science, and Marketing think about the market and ensuring our commercial approach is always grounded in genuine value.

Who You Are:

  • You have a substantial track record of senior‑level SaaS, digital health, or enterprise technology sales into pharma or biotech, with demonstrable success closing complex, high‑value deals.
  • You have deep experience engaging with R&D and research departments inside major pharmaceutical companies, and you navigate senior scientific and commercial stakeholders with ease.
  • You have a strong working knowledge of genetics or genomics – enough to speak credibly and compellingly about what advanced genetic analytics can unlock for drug discovery.
  • You think strategically about markets, clients, and positioning, and bring that perspective into everything you do.
  • You're a self‑directed, senior operator who thrives in a fast‑paced scale‑up environment and doesn't need a roadmap to find the right path.
  • A degree in life sciences, business, or a related field is expected; an advanced degree is a genuine asset.
